Ingredients

Street Corn Chicken Rice Bowl – a delicious, flavorful summer rice bowl with marinated chicken and street corn salad!

For the Chicken

  • 4 small boneless, skinless chicken breasts
  • 1 batch chicken marinade

For the Street Corn Salad

  • 2 cups grilled corn (approx. 3-4 cobs of corn)
  • 1/3 cup mayo
  • 1/4 cup feta cheese, crumbled
  • 2 tablespoons fresh cilantro, chopped
  • 1-2 tablespoons lime juice
  • 1/2 tablespoon garlic, minced
  • 1/2 teaspoon chili powder
  • 1/4 teaspoon paprika
  • 1/4 teaspoon kosher salt
  • 1/8 teaspoon ground black pepper
  • 1/4 cup red onion, diced
  • 1/4 cup cotija cheese, crumbled

For Serving

  • 4 cups rice of your choice, cooked
  • black beans
  • cherry tomatoes, halved
  • jalapeño slices
  • lime wedges
  • additional fresh cilantro leaves
  • sour cream
  • 1-2 avocado, sliced

How to Make Street Corn Chicken Rice Bowl

Step 1: Marinate the Chicken

Start by preparing your chicken marinade. Combine your chosen marinade ingredients in a mixing bowl. Place the chicken breasts into this mixture. Cover and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es to allow the flavors to infuse.

Step 2: Grill the Corn

While the chicken marinates:
1. Preheat your grill or grill pan over medium-high heat.
2. Peel back the husks of the corn (if using fresh) or prepare pre-grilled corn.
3. Grill each cob for about 10 minutes until charred on all sides. Once done, let cool before cutting off kernels.

Step 3: Cook the Chicken

After marinating:
1. Heat a skillet over medium heat.
2. Add the marinated chicken breasts to the skillet.
3. Cook for about 6-7 minutes on each side until fully cooked through (internal temp of 165°F). Let rest before slicing.

Step 4: Prepare Street Corn Salad

In a mixing bowl:
1. Combine grilled corn kernels with mayo, feta cheese, chopped cilantro, lime juice, garlic, chili powder, paprika, salt, pepper, red onion, and cotija cheese.
2. Mix well until all ingredients are combined.

Step 5: Assemble Your Bowls

To serve:
1. Start with a base of cooked rice in each bowl.
2. Top with sliced grilled chicken followed by generous portions of street corn salad.
3. Finish off with black beans, cherry tomatoes, jalapeño slices, avocado slices, sour cream, lime wedges, and extra cilantro as desired.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

Avoiding common pitfalls can elevate your Street Corn Chicken Rice Bowl from good to great. Here are some mistakes to watch out for:

  • Skipping the Marinade: Failing to marinate the chicken can lead to bland flavors. Make sure to allow enough time for marination, ideally at least 30 minutes.

  • Neglecting Fresh Ingredients: Using stale or low-quality ingredients, especially for the corn and herbs, can negatively impact taste. Always opt for fresh produce whenever possible.

  • Overcooking the Chicken: Overcooking can dry out the chicken breasts. Use a meat thermometer to check for doneness at 165°F (75°C).

  • Not Balancing Flavors: Forgetting to balance acidity and heat can make the dish one-dimensional. Add lime juice or fresh herbs to brighten up flavors.

  • Ignoring Presentation: A visually appealing bowl enhances the eating experience. Layer your ingredients thoughtfully and add colorful toppings like cherry tomatoes and avocado slices.

Storage & Reheating Instructions

Refrigerator Storage

  • Store leftovers in an airtight container.
  • Consume within 3-4 days for optimal freshness.
  • Keep components separate if possible, especially rice and toppings.

Freezing Street Corn Chicken Rice Bowl

  • Place in freezer-safe containers or bags.
  • Best consumed within 2-3 months for ideal flavor.
  • Label containers with the date for tracking.

Reheating Street Corn Chicken Rice Bowl

  • Oven: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Place in an oven-safe dish covered with foil; heat for about 20-25 minutes.

  • Microwave: Heat in a microwave-safe bowl covered with a lid. Start with 1 minute, stirring halfway through until heated through.

  • Stovetop: In a skillet over medium heat, add a splash of broth or water. Stir until warmed, about 5-7 minutes.

Frequently Asked Questions

Here are some common queries regarding the Street Corn Chicken Rice Bowl:

Can I use other proteins instead of chicken?

Yes! You can substitute chicken with beef, lamb, or turkey based on your preference.

What is the best way to grill corn?

Grill corn over medium-high heat until charred on all sides, usually about 10-15 minutes.

How do I make this dish vegan-friendly?

To make it vegan, replace chicken with grilled tofu or tempeh and use plant-based mayo and cheese alternatives.

What toppings are recommended for my Street Corn Chicken Rice Bowl?

Popular toppings include sliced jalapeños, diced red onions, avocado slices, and additional fresh cilantro.

Can I prepare this meal ahead of time?

Absolutely! You can marinate the chicken and prepare the street corn salad a day in advance for easier assembly later.
